According to the Hodgdon manual, the Max. Charge for 147 is 4.2gr CFE Pistol , with a minimum OACL of 1.110"

Currently I'm at 4.2gr and 1.135", S&B SPP, Xtreme 147gr plated, medium crimp.

It works fine with my AR9 with or without suppressor.

Also cycles G19 without suppressor no problem.

But it won't run with AAC TiRant 45 at all, FTE. FTF, stovepipe.

What I've heard Hodgdon manuals are very conservative on the charge.  Should I bump up the charge, shorten the overall length or both.

I've got 5 lbs of this powder on hand, it works very well on my PCC's, don't want to switch to another powder if possible.

If change powder is the only way to go, I've got 10lbs of W231 for 45ACP.

Will TG be a better Choice?

So you didn’t have the Neilson device in place? If so, was it greased/lubed?

My 9Osprey started to cause my G17 to choke when I noticed the booster was bone dry and caked with carbon. No way it was going to take up the weight of the can for a split second in that condition with the less powerful 147gr handloads.

Try some any ol' gun lube if you're crunched for time. Fire at least 10rds to get the lube distributed and in all the nooks and crannies.

If it's working after that, then go to something more viscous like white lithium grease. It will last longer than standard oil.
